European Union: MiCA-Aligned Access
The EU's MiCA (Markets in Crypto-Assets) regulation created a unified framework for crypto services in 2024-2025. EU traders have access to most major exchanges and tokens, though MiCA's specific requirements affect which tokens can be listed by EU-regulated venues. Offshore Exchanges and DEXs
Offshore exchanges and DEXs offer broader token access than regulated venues, but with higher counterparty risk and less regulatory protection. Tradeify247 traders who use these platforms for personal trading outside the firm's system should understand the additional risks — exchange hacks, withdrawal restrictions, and lack of regulatory recourse.
DEXs (decentralized exchanges) offer the broadest token access globally because they don't have a central operator enforcing geographic restrictions. Tradeify247 traders who use DEXs for personal trading can access tokens not available on centralized platforms, but they take on smart contract risk and execution complexity.

Tax Treatment by Country
Tax treatment of crypto trading varies dramatically by country. Some countries treat crypto as currency; others treat it as property; some have no specific crypto tax framework. Tradeify247 traders should understand their local tax obligations and how the firm's payouts are classified for tax purposes.
Countries with favorable crypto tax treatment (Portugal, parts of the UAE) attract crypto traders for that reason. Countries with complex or punitive crypto tax structures create additional compliance burden.
